Transaction 37c890f35e30b7a72dfe60794fcee8977321bd50cb8834346592c1e9063ebacc
1 Input
1 Output
-
37c890f35e30b7a72dfe60794fcee8977321bd50cb8834346592c1e9063ebacc:0
- value
- 2545821
- script pubkey
- OP_0 OP_PUSHBYTES_20 bdee5b049b942a92edc2d870c4f671bf5f9408df
- address
- bc1qhhh9kpymjs4f9mwzmpcvfan3ha0egzxlpz24lx